Next-Generation Vaccines and Innovative Drug Delivery Systems: From Development to Public Health Impact
Vaccines are widely recognized as a pillar of public health, saving millions of lives annually by preventing infectious diseases and contributing to herd immunity. Recently, vaccines have experienced significant growth with the advancements in nanotechnology and vaccine technologies, including mRNA vaccines, viral vector platforms, and recombinant protein vaccines. Especially with the approval of mRNA LNP vaccine for COVID 19, research in vaccines has shifted to the development of mRNA-based vaccines with the aid of lipid nanoparticle delivery systems. This Article Collection provides a multidisciplinary platform for research spanning vaccine development, delivery technologies, and their broader public health implications.
